About this service

The bottom seal is the rubber or vinyl strip specifically attached to the very bottom edge of your garage door. It creates a barrier against the driveway to block out leaves, mice, and rain. Over time, this material cracks or flattens, losing its effectiveness. If you see gaps between the floor and the door, it is time for a replacement. Costs depend on the length and material thickness. How do pros align garage door sensors?

Pros align garage door sensors by ensuring they are at the correct height and directly facing each other. They will check for obstructions and clean the lenses.
